Talks and workshops

We can deliver hands-on workshops and talks on a variety of topics and for all ages. We have worked in schools, colleges, care homes, community centres and at festivals.

Our most popular activity is decorating compostable paper pots, making soil with coconut discs and sowing edible flowers or herbs. We add a plastic lid to make a greenhouse and ensure the seeds make it home safely. We give every participant full colour instructions and a bag to take their pot home.
